Guida introduttiva a 4Geeks AI Studio: Dalla console al primo deploy¶
Panoramica¶
4Geeks AI Studio ti offre accesso a un team di sviluppo potenziato dall’IA, alimentato da 4Geeks AI Factory — un’infrastruttura proprietaria che orchestra i LLM più potenti al mondo (Claude 4.5, GPT-5, Gemini 3 Pro e DeepSeek) per scrivere, testare e refattorizzare codice fino a 5 volte più velocemente di uno sviluppatore standard.
In questo tutorial imparerai a:
- Creare il tuo account 4Geeks AI Studio
- Navigare nella dashboard della console
- Configurare il tuo primo progetto e impostare i limiti di token
- Inviare il tuo primo task IA
- Monitorare i risultati in tempo reale
Prerequisiti¶
- Un account 4Geeks (registrati su console.4geeks.io)
- Un repository di codice (GitHub, GitLab o Bitbucket)
- Conoscenze di base sui flussi di lavoro di sviluppo software
Passo 1: Creare il tuo account¶
- Vai su console.4geeks.io/ai-studio
- Clicca su “Get Started”
- Compila le informazioni della tua azienda e seleziona il tuo piano:
- AI Solo ($1.950/mese) — Ideale per lo sviluppo di MVP
- AI Starter ($3.450/mese) — Ideale per scalare prodotti
- AI Pro ($5.900/mese) — Ideale per carichi di lavoro enterprise
- Completa il processo di onboarding e verifica la tua email
Passo 2: Esplorare la dashboard della console¶
Una volta effettuato l’accesso, vedrai la dashboard di AI Studio con le seguenti sezioni:
| Sezione | Descrizione |
|---|---|
| Projects | Elenco di tutti i tuoi progetti attivi con IA |
| Token Usage | Indicatore di consumo in tempo reale con controlli di limite |
| AI Tasks | Coda dei task inviati e il loro stato |
| Team | Il tuo Senior Architect assegnato e i project manager |
| Billing | Dettagli dell’abbonamento, fatture e cronologia consumo token |
Passo 3: Creare il tuo primo progetto¶
- Clicca su “New Project” nella dashboard
- Inserisci i dettagli del tuo progetto:
- Project Name: Un nome descrittivo per la tua iniziativa
- Repository URL: Link al tuo repository GitHub/GitLab/Bitbucket
- Tech Stack: Seleziona i linguaggi e framework principali
- Description: Breve panoramica di cosa vuoi costruire
- Clicca su “Create Project”
Il tuo Senior Architect verrà assegnato entro 24 ore e inizierà a mappare la tua base di codice per Smart Context Injection.
Passo 4: Configurare i limiti di token¶
Una delle funzionalità chiave di AI Studio è la Hard-Limit Protection — controlli esattamente quanto spendi per il compute IA.
- Naviga nelle impostazioni del tuo progetto
- Vai su “Token Configuration”
- Imposta il tuo limite mensile di token (es. $150/mese)
- Scegli la tua preferenza per gli avvisi:
- Pause — I task IA si fermano quando viene raggiunto il limite
- Alert — Ricevi una notifica ma i task continuano
- Clicca su “Save”
Suggerimento: Inizia con un limite conservativo e aumentalo man mano che comprendi i modelli di consumo di token del tuo progetto.
Passo 5: Inviare il tuo primo task IA¶
Un Task IA è un’unità di lavoro atomica e testabile — come una Pull Request, un endpoint API specifico, un componente UI o una correzione di bug. Non è un intero epic del progetto.
- Vai alla scheda “AI Tasks” del tuo progetto
- Clicca su “New Task”
- Compila i dettagli del task:
- Title: Descrizione chiara e specifica (es. “Creare endpoint di autenticazione utente”)
- Type: Feature, Bug Fix, Refactor o Test
- Priority: Low, Medium, High o Critical
- Description: Requisiti dettagliati, criteri di accettazione e qualsiasi contesto rilevante
- Allega eventuali file, design o specifiche API rilevanti
- Clicca su “Submit Task”
Passo 6: Monitorare i progressi¶
Il tuo Senior Architect:
- Rivedrà il task e scriverà prompt ottimizzati
- Inietterà il contesto giusto del progetto nell’AI Factory
- Genererà codice usando il LLM più adatto
- Eseguirà QA automatizzato e barriere di sicurezza
- Rivederà e approverà l’output
- Invierà una Pull Request al tuo repository
Puoi monitorare i progressi in tempo reale dalla dashboard AI Tasks, che mostra:
- Stato del task (Pending, In Progress, Under Review, Completed)
- Consumo di token per task
- Stime temporali e tempo effettivo di completamento
- Link ai PR e commenti di revisione del codice
Passo 7: Revisionare e mergiare¶
Quando un task è completato:
- Riceverai una notifica (email o Slack, in base alle tue preferenze)
- Rivedi la Pull Request nel tuo repository
- Il codice ha già superato:
- Scansioni automatizzate delle vulnerabilità
- Test unitari potenziati dall’IA
- Revisione umana da parte del tuo Senior Architect
- Aggiungi eventuali commenti aggiuntivi se necessario
- Effettua il merge del PR quando sei soddisfatto
Migliori pratiche¶
Scrivere task IA efficaci¶
- Sii specifico: Invece di “Costruire il backend,” scrivi “Creare endpoint REST POST /api/users con validazione email e hashing password”
- Includi criteri di accettazione: Definisci cosa significa “fatto”
- Fornisci contesto: Collega design, documenti API o PR correlati
- Inizia in piccolo: Inizia con task ben definiti per calibrare le aspettative
Gestire il budget dei token¶
- Monitora la dashboard Real-Time Token Audit quotidianamente
- Usa le analisi LiteLLM per identificare quali funzionalità consumano più token
- Imposta limiti a livello di progetto per evitare addebiti imprevisti
- Rivedi il report mensile dei token per ottimizzare i futuri invii di task
Lavorare con il tuo Senior Architect¶
- Programma un sync settimanale per allineare le priorità
- Fornisci feedback sulla qualità del codice e sulle decisioni architetturali
- Condividi i tuoi standard di codice e convenzioni di denominazione fin dall’inizio
- Usa la chat integrata per domande rapide e chiarimenti
Prossimi passi¶
- Leggi su Comprendere AI Factory: Orchestrazione Multi-Modello per imparare come vengono utilizzati diversi LLM
- Impara a Configurare Smart Context Injection per una migliore generazione di codice
- Esplora QA Automatizzato e Barriere di Sicurezza per comprendere i gate di qualità
- Consulta il Riferimento API per l’accesso programmatico
Hai bisogno di aiuto?¶
- Documentazione: docs.4geeks.io
- Discord: Discord
- Supporto: Disponibile dalla dashboard della console
- Vendite: Contattaci
Hai ancora domande? Richiedi supporto or explore tutoriali